【ITニュース解説】VibeVoice: A Frontier Open-Source Text-to-Speech Model

2025年09月03日に「Hacker News」が公開したITニュース「VibeVoice: A Frontier Open-Source Text-to-Speech Model」について初心者にもわかりやすいように丁寧に解説しています。

作成日: 更新日:

ITニュース概要

VibeVoiceは、Microsoftが開発した高品質なオープンソースのテキスト読み上げモデル。商用利用も可能で、カスタマイズや微調整が容易。研究や開発での利用を促進し、音声技術の発展に貢献することが期待される。

ITニュース解説

VibeVoiceは、Microsoftが開発したオープンソースのテキスト音声変換(TTS)モデルだ。このモデルの登場は、音声技術に関わる開発者、特にシステムエンジニアを目指す初心者にとって重要な意味を持つ。なぜなら、VibeVoiceは、高品質な音声合成を比較的容易に実現できる可能性を示しており、様々なアプリケーションへの応用が期待されるからだ。

従来のTTSモデルは、しばしば発音が不自然だったり、感情表現が乏しかったりする課題を抱えていた。しかし、VibeVoiceは、より自然で人間らしい音声合成を目指して設計されている。その核となるのは、高度な機械学習アルゴリズムと、大量の音声データを用いた学習だ。VibeVoiceは、テキストデータを入力として受け取り、それを音声波形に変換する。この過程で、単にテキストを読み上げるだけでなく、イントネーションやリズム、感情表現などを加えることで、より自然な音声を作り出す。

VibeVoiceがオープンソースである点も、重要なポイントだ。オープンソースとは、ソフトウェアのソースコードが一般に公開されており、誰でも自由に利用、修正、配布できることを意味する。これにより、開発者はVibeVoiceの内部構造を理解し、自身のニーズに合わせてカスタマイズすることが可能になる。例えば、特定の言語や方言に対応させたり、特定の声質を再現したり、独自の感情表現を追加したりといった応用が考えられる。

システムエンジニアの初心者がVibeVoiceを活用するメリットは大きい。まず、TTS技術の基礎を学ぶ上で、VibeVoiceのソースコードは格好の教材となる。内部のアルゴリズムやデータ構造を解析することで、音声合成の仕組みを深く理解することができる。また、VibeVoiceを実際に動かし、様々なテキストを入力して音声を出力することで、実践的なスキルを磨くことができる。

さらに、VibeVoiceを自身の開発プロジェクトに組み込むことで、より高度なアプリケーションを開発することも可能だ。例えば、音声アシスタントやナレーションシステム、教育用コンテンツ、アクセシビリティツールなど、様々な分野でVibeVoiceの技術を活用できる。オープンソースであるため、商用利用も比較的容易であり、ビジネスチャンスを広げる可能性も秘めている。

VibeVoiceの技術的な詳細に触れると、その内部では、様々な機械学習モデルが連携して動作している。まず、テキスト解析モデルが、入力されたテキストを解析し、文法構造や意味内容を抽出する。次に、音声合成モデルが、テキスト解析の結果に基づいて、音声波形を生成する。この際、事前に学習された大量の音声データを用いて、自然な発音やイントネーションを実現する。また、感情表現を加えるために、感情認識モデルや感情付与モデルが用いられることもある。

VibeVoiceの利用には、いくつかの技術的なハードルも存在する。まず、プログラミングの知識が不可欠である。VibeVoiceを動かすためには、Pythonなどのプログラミング言語を習得し、必要なライブラリをインストールする必要がある。また、機械学習の基礎知識も必要となる。VibeVoiceの内部構造を理解し、カスタマイズするためには、機械学習のアルゴリズムやデータ構造に関する知識が求められる。

しかし、これらのハードルは、システムエンジニアを目指す初心者にとって、克服すべき課題でもある。VibeVoiceを学ぶ過程で、プログラミングスキルや機械学習の知識を習得することで、自身のスキルアップにつなげることができる。また、VibeVoiceのコミュニティに参加することで、他の開発者と交流し、知識や情報を共有することもできる。

VibeVoiceは、単なるTTSモデルにとどまらず、音声技術の発展を加速させる可能性を秘めている。オープンソースであること、高品質な音声合成を実現できること、カスタマイズ性が高いことなど、多くの利点があり、システムエンジニアを目指す初心者にとって、学びと成長の機会を提供する。VibeVoiceを活用することで、音声技術の分野で新たなイノベーションを起こし、社会に貢献することができるだろう。

【ITニュース解説】VibeVoice: A Frontier Open-Source Text-to-Speech Model | いっしー@Webエンジニア